Exploring the Field of Food Forensics

Definition: Food forensics is a specialized field that involves the application of scientific techniques to determine the safety and quality of food products. This field is often utilized by food authorities to investigate instances of food contamination or fraud. Food forensics may involve various techniques, including chemical analysis, DNADNA, or Deoxyribonucleic Acid, is the genetic material found in cells, composed of a double helix structure. It serves as the genetic blueprint for all living organisms. More testing, and microbiological testing. Using these techniques, food forensic experts can identify the source of foodborne illnesses, detect food adulteration, and ensure that food complies with regulatory standards. In addition, food forensics plays an essential role in ensuring the safety and quality of food products throughout the entire food supply chain, from farm to table.

Detecting Food Safety and Quality Issues

Ensuring that the food we consume is safe and of good quality is crucial for our health and well-being. Detecting any issues that may arise is an essential part of achieving this goal. Detecting food safety and quality issues involves identifying the type of issue, how it occurred, and when it was detected. By carefully analyzing these factors, food producers and manufacturers can identify the root cause of the issue and take appropriate action to prevent it from recurring in the future. This process also helps them comply with necessary regulations and guidelines, providing consumers with safe and high-quality products.

Evaluating Consumer Safety Levels of Commercially Packed and Unpacked Foods

To ensure that consumers are protected from potentially harmful substances, it is necessary to conduct regular evaluations of the safety levels of these products. This involves assessing the risk of exposure to various chemicals, such as pesticides and heavy metals, which can be present in both organic and inorganic food products. Additionally, it is essential to consider the impact of these substances on the environment and human health. This is particularly important in commercially packed and unpacked foods, a staple of many people’s diets.

Inspecting the Chemical Composition of Packed Foods

The chemical composition of packed foods is analyzed in this process. This includes evaluating the various chemical components of the food, such as proteins, fats, carbohydrates, vitamins, and minerals, as well as any additives or preservatives that may have been used during production. Additionally, the potential health effects of these chemicals on consumers are considered, considering factors such as dosage, frequency of consumption, and individual susceptibility.

Inspecting Contamination Levels of Packed Foods

Food forensics experts analyze the level of contamination by the container of packed food with variable temperatures and time. This includes inspecting the potential impact of storage conditions on the quality of the food, such as exposure to heat or moisture. By identifying any contamination, food forensics experts can help ensure that food products are safe for consumers.

Detecting the Legitimacy of Expired Date Labels on Packed Foods

Detecting the legitimacy of expired date labels on packed foods is an important issue that affects consumers’ health and safety. While the labels may have an expiration date, some manufacturers may extend the shelf life of their products to reduce costs. This can lead to the unknowing consumption of expired food, which can have serious health consequences. Therefore, creating a reliable and efficient method for detecting the legitimacy of expired date labels on packed foods is essential. This could involve the development of new technologies, such as sensors or scanners, to accurately identify the expiration date of food products. It could also include establishing stricter regulations and guidelines for food manufacturers to ensure that they are not mislabeling their products. Ultimately, the goal of such efforts would be to protect consumers’ health and safety and ensure that they have access to accurate and reliable information about the food products they are purchasing.

How Contaminants End Up in Food Products

Understanding how contaminants end up in food products is critical to ensuring food safety. This involves analyzing various stages in the food production process, including growing, harvesting, and processing. By identifying potential sources of contamination, food forensics experts can help prevent future outbreaks and ensure that food products are safe for consumption.

Investigating Trade Secret Claims

Food forensics experts are responsible for investigating claims made by companies regarding trade secrets. This involves evaluating the legitimacy of the claims and ensuring that the information being protected is not harmful to public health. By investigating trade secret claims, food forensics experts help maintain transparency and accountability in the food industry and ensure that companies adhere to necessary regulations and guidelines.

Identifying False Representations on Food Labels

Food forensic experts are responsible for identifying any false or misleading information that may be presented on food labels. This involves analyzing the product’s various components and ensuring that they are accurately represented on the label. In addition, food forensic experts can help protect consumers from fraudulent or potentially harmful products by identifying any discrepancies between the label and the actual product.

Evaluating Hygiene and Microbes During Packing

A critical aspect of ensuring food safety is evaluating hygiene and microbial levels during packing. This involves analyzing the cleanliness of the packing environment and equipment and the presence of harmful microbes that may contaminate the food products. By carefully evaluating these factors, food forensics experts can help prevent the spread of foodborne illnesses and ensure that the food products are safe for consumption.

Investigating Mass Food Poisoning Cases

Food forensics experts play a critical role in investigating cases of mass food poisoning. By identifying the source of contamination and recommending changes to prevent future outbreaks, these experts help protect public health and hold companies accountable for their actions.

Examples of Food Forensics in Action

  1. In 2015, Blue Bell Creameries recalled all of its products after a listeria outbreak that resulted in three deaths. Food forensics experts were called in to help identify the source of the contamination. They placed a drain in a production room as the primary source of the listeria and recommended changes in cleaning procedures to prevent future outbreaks.
  2. In 1996, the Odwalla company faced a devastating crisis when 66 people became ill after drinking their apple juice, and one child tragically died. The company was found to have sold unpasteurized juice, which was contaminated with E. coli bacteria. As a result of this tragedy, Odwalla was fined $1.5 million, one of the highest fines ever imposed in a food poisoning case.
  3. In 2008 a salmonella outbreak was traced back to a peanut processing plant. The Food and Drug Administration (FDA) initiated an investigation, which included food forensics experts. Their analysis determined that the contamination was due to unsanitary conditions in the plant, including a leaky roof and unclean equipment.
  4. In 2011, a German outbreak of E. coli was linked to fenugreek seeds imported from Egypt. Food forensics experts were called in to help trace the origin of the contamination. They identified the specific shipment of fenugreek seeds that was responsible for the outbreak and discovered that the seeds had been contaminated with E. coli at some point during their journey from Egypt to Germany.
  5. In 2017, a multistate outbreak of Salmonella infections was linked to papayas imported from Mexico. Food forensics experts were called in to help identify the source of the contamination. They traced the contamination back to a specific farm in Mexico and recommended changes in growing and harvesting practices to prevent future outbreaks.
  6. In 2013 a hepatitis A outbreak was traced back to a frozen berry blend. Food forensics experts were called in to help identify the specific berries responsible for the contamination. They identified frozen pomegranate seeds as the source of hepatitis A, and traced them back to a particular shipment from Turkey.
